Huntington weather in December

In December, Huntington sees average daytime highs of 38°F and overnight lows near 25°F, with 2.6 in of precipitation across 9.8 wet days and about 9.1 hours of daylight. It is the 10th-warmest and 10th-wettest month of the year here.

Highs ease over the month, from about 42°F in the first days to 35°F by the end.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 17% of the time in December, and the air most often feels dry.

Daylight stretches from about 9 h 18 min at the start of December to 9 h 06 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, December is Huntington's 11th-clearest and 6th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Huntington's year-round climate.

Temperature in December

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Highs ease over the month, from about 42°F in the first days to 35°F by the end.

A typical December day in Huntington reaches about 38°F in the afternoon and slips back to 25°F overnight — a 12°F sp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 24°F and 53°F. Set against its neighbours, December runs about 11°F cooler than November and about 5°F warmer than January.

How December really feels in Huntington

Once humidity and wind are folded in, December averages 0 days that feel above 90°F and 31 that feel at or below 32°F — the comfort signal a plain temperature reading hides.

Chance of precipitation in December

Any precipitationSnow

Huntington gets around 2.6 in of rain and snow over 9.8 wet days in December. The line is the day-by-day chance of measurable precipitation.

Day to day, the chance of measurable precipitation averages around 32% and peaks near 34% on the wettest days, and about 4 days bring snow.

Sunrise & sunset in December

DaylightNight

Daylight runs from about 9 h 18 min at the start of December to 9 h 06 min by month's end. The lit band spans sunrise to sunset each day.

Days shrink by about 12 minutes over December. Sunrise moves from 7:53 AM to 8:12 AM, and sunset from 5:10 PM to 5:18 PM.

UV index in Huntington in December

LowModerateHighVery highExtreme

Clear-sky midday UV in December peaks around 2. The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.

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Huntington peaks around June 19 at about 9 (very high)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near December 21 at about 2 (low).

The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— in 8 months of the year.

Location & terrain

Where is Huntington?

Huntington sits at 40.9°N, 85.5°W, 748 ft above sea level, in United States. The nearest listed city is Marion, 24 mi away.

Topography around Huntington

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 2, 10 and 50 miles of Huntington.

Within 2 miles, the terrain around Huntington has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 223 ft around an average of 771 ft above sea level; within 10 miles,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 331 ft; within 50 miles,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 551 ft.

The land around Huntington is covered by trees (39%), grassland (27%) and artificial surfaces (22%) within 2 miles, cropland (65%) and trees (22%) within 10 miles, and cropland (74%) within 50 miles.
